    I think this has changed quite a few times over the years to be honest. Once upon a time it was simply boys, then youths, then juniors followed by senior (intermediate being just a lower grade of senior - nothing to do with age). Then the word "cadets" came into the frame which confused me.

    The world youths became the world cadets and then the world juniors - or something to that extent. But you are right in terms of the schoolboy age. That always seemed to be the same, so I'd say frampton won gold in the youths/juniors/cadets ...whatever the title of that age group was at the time
